How much do part time house sitting jobs pay per hour?

As of Aug 23, 2026, the average hourly pay for part time house sitting in Indiana is $15.78,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$13.27 and $18.08 per hour,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What is part time house sitting?

Part time house sitting is a role where an individual temporarily takes care of someone else's home and, in some cases, pets, while the owners are away for short or occasional periods. Responsibilities often include collecting mail, watering plants, performing light cleaning, and ensuring the security of the property. Unlike full-time house sitting, part time arrangements may only require daily visits or overnight stays rather than extended, continuous presence. This job is popular among people seeking flexible work and those who enjoy caring for homes and pets. Trustworthiness and good communication are key qualities for successful house sitters.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a part time house sitter, and why are they important?

To thrive as a Part Time House Sitter, you need strong attention to detail, reliability, and basic knowledge of home maintenance and security. Familiarity with security systems, smart home devices, and pet care tools is often required. Trustworthiness, clear communication, and adaptability are standout soft skills in this role. These qualities are crucial for ensuring the homeowner's property and pets are well-cared for and to maintain client trust and satisfaction.

What are some common challenges faced by part time house sitters and how can they be managed?

Part-time house sitters often face challenges such as adapting to unfamiliar environments, managing pet care routines, and handling unexpected maintenance issues. To manage these, clear communication with homeowners regarding expectations and emergency procedures is essential. Keeping a checklist of daily tasks, maintaining a log of activities, and being proactive in reporting any concerns can help ensure a smooth experience for both the sitter and the homeowner.

Part Time House Sitting involves staying in a homeowner's residence to watch over the property, often including basic tasks like mail collection and plant watering. Part Time Pet Sitting focuses on caring for pets, which may include feeding, walking, and companionship. While both roles involve working in private homes, house sitting emphasizes property security, whereas pet sitting centers on animal care.
